Bomb Scare at ZEO Office, Ukhrul

Published on

Ukhrul: An unknown miscreant planted a bomb at the entrance of the Zonal Education Office (ZEO) in Ukhrul.

According to Ukhrul Police, a report about a grenade being planted on the premises of the Zonal Education Office was received around 9:30 AM on Wednesday.

In response, police and Assam Rifles cordoned off the area to ensure public safety. The grenade was safely detonated at 4:20 PM at the Central Jail by the Bomb Disposal Squad, who traveled from Imphal for the task.

The ZEO Office remained closed, with staff working from the Mini Secretariat Complex. At the time of filing this report, no group or individual had claimed responsibility.

Bomb threats have become frequent in Ukhrul; however, no arrests or identifications of the culprits have been made to date.
